Wayne was the son of the late Edward Franklin Johnson. He was preceded in death by a sister, Wanda Gonzales. He was a Vietnam veteran serving in United States Navy and was retired from the Navy Reserves. He was employed with Chris R. Sheridan Company. He was a member of Pitts Chapel Methodist Church. He was a mason and a member of the Mabel Lodge #255 F & AM and a dual member of Jeffersonville Lodge #133 F & AM, a member of the Scottish Rite 32nd Degree. He was a member of Al Sihah Shrine Temple and the Legion of Honor and a past commander (2001), a member of Taylor County Shrine Club. He was a member of Sons of the Confederacy/Gen. Edward Dorr Tracy Jr. Camp #18 and a member of the 3rd Battalion Co. B Mechanized Cavalry. He was a member of the Order of Eastern Star, chapter #345 and a past patron. Wayne was a Life Member of the Vietnam Veterans of America #0443.
